The Division of the Soul and the Spirit

It is crucial for us to learn how to differentiate between our souls and our spirits, and even know that the two exist.  In the original Greek New Testament the distinction is radical.  Man’s spirit, or God The Holy Spirit, is defined as a pneuma.  Our word pneumatic originates from this, and has to do with air or breath.  The Meridian Webster dictionary defines pneumatic as something that is “moved or worked by air pressure”.  Our spirit is the organ which God has given us to embrace, discern, and manifest the pneumatic or windy movements of the Holy Spirit.  Our souls were never equipped for this function!!  The human spirit is the organ that gives residence, or is home to God’s Holy Spirit.

John 4:24  God is a Spirit(pneuma): and they that worship him must worship him in spirit(pneuma) and in truth.

John 3:8  The wind(pneuma) bloweth where it listeth, and thou hearest the sound thereof, but canst not tell whence it cometh, and whither it goeth: so is every one that is born of the Spirit.(pneumatos).

What is our soul then?  The soul (pyche or psuche in the Greek) is the combination of faculties that consists of the mind, intellect, will, and emotions.  The soul performs rational and intellectual functions.  The rational will never capture the wind!   This is why we are unable to discern God with our souls alone.

As we shall see later on, it is also impossible for God to dwell in our souls.  One of the reasons for this is that our souls are open to the attack and deception of the enemy.  This occurs because quite often our decisions are based on feelings.  God then, had to create an organ within us which is not affected either by our emotions or intellect; mainly our human spirits.  Let us see the distinction between the soul and the spirit.

1 Thessalonians 5:23  And the very God of peace sanctify you wholly; and I pray God your whole spirit(pneuma) and soul(psyche) and body(soma) be preserved blameless unto the coming of our Lord Jesus Christ.

Heb4:12  For the word of God is quick, and powerful, and sharper than any twoedged sword, piercing even to the dividing asunder of soul (psyche) and spirit( pneumatos) , and of the joints and marrow, and is a discerner of the thoughts ( deep thoughts of the mind) and intents (devices) of the heart.

The role of the human spirit is generally a passive or inactive one.  The soul on the contrary is always active.  Our spirit works as a protective womb for the presence and the motions of the Spirit of the Living God within us.  It is very much connected with our hearts, and our consciences.  I would tell people that I discern the Holy Spirit somewhere in the gut of my stomach. Through its abilities, the human spirit embraces, discerns, and reveals what Jesus does in the Holy Spirit.

John 15:26 But when the Comforter is come, whom I will send unto you from the Father, even the Spirit of truth, which proceedeth from the Father, he shall testify of me

The role of our spirit is not to do, but to give an eye-witness account.  Our homes have no other function but to house its dwellers.  The building is really of no importance.  The activities that take place within it are the ones of result.  Another example is that of a bottle of Coca Cola.  The bottle is always trashed at the end.  It is the contents of the delicious soft drink that we gulp and enjoy.  A Christian then, is nothing else than a bottle for the Holy Spirit to dwell and act in.  If we are obedient, the bottle will become crystal clear, and the world will see what our Lord does.  We are “character witnesses who see, and give evidence to the reputation, conduct, and moral nature” of the indwelling Christ to a dying world. (Meridian Webster dictionary definition).

There is the carnal, (sarkikos or fleshly) the natural,(psychikos; or psychological man: the man of the soul, or psyche) and the spiritual.(pneumatikos; or spiritual  man: the man of the spirit, air, or breath)  Believers are either natural or spiritual. God desires all of us to be “pneumatic Christians; discerning the breath of the Spirit of the living God.”  Unfortunately most of us function as natural people. Biblical baptism always entails the imbuement or submersion of one object into a second object. The submergence or immersion of the first item into a second item places the first item into the place or inside the world or domain where the second item resides.

Once, within the sphere of the second item’s world, this latter one can now exercise its influence back upon the first one, even to the point of changing the first item to resemble it, by permeating it with its qualities and characteristics.

The effect of the second item working its effect and influence back through to the first item as it permeates it and changes it is called the instrumentality of the second object.

Gal 3:27  For as many of you as have been baptized into Christ( submerged into the domain, sphere, or world of Christ’s influence and sovereignty ) have put on Christ (now wear Christ, whom as clothes which totally cover us, influences and affects back through us to conform us into His image.)

I once read an excellent example of Biblical baptism.  In the days of Christ there was a recipe to create a “pickled” vegetable.  It was said that a vegetable was BAPTISED into THE LOCATION or SPHERE of a vinegar solution.  After a while, the vinegar WORKED INSTRUMENTALLY BACK through the vegetable and “pickled” it.

Tofu, likewise, acquires the taste and texture of any food that it is baptized into.  We can say that with whatever food the tofu is BAPTISED INTO, it is INSTRUMENTALLY influenced back by that food to make the tofu like it.

Understanding Aorist Faith

Mat 8:8  The centurion answered and said, Lord, I am not worthy that thou shouldest come under my roof: but speak the word ( Greek: a word)) only, and my servant shall be healed.

9  For I am a man under authority, having soldiers under me: and I say to this man, Go (aorist), and he goeth; ( present ) and to another, Come,( present) and he cometh;( present) and to my servant, Do this (aorist), and he doeth it(present)

In verse eight of Matthew eight, we find the centurion dialoguing with Jesus and acknowledging that His rhema word spoken in regards to the sickness of his servant would result in his complete healing.  The phrase “shall be healed”, is in the indicative mood.

If you can remember from our earlier studies, this Greek mood describes a statement of fact, an absolute certainty, and a done deal.  The centurion is in fact relaying to Jesus that he is aware that the Lord’s rhema word will carry out with absolute certainty all that it intends to do.  This is what deeply touched the Lord.

The “aorist tense” in the Greek, can be compared to our “past tense” in the English. Simply speaking, it describes a past occurrence.  However, the Greek aorist tense is stronger than our English past tense.

This verb tense has the element of “punctiliar action.” This fancy word in reality means nothing more than a “punctuation” or “punctuation mark” in the succession of time.  Can you see the similarity between punctiliar and punctuation? Whenever we place a question mark, a period, and a comma as we write, we insert one mark with our pens in the sequence of time and go on with our writing. This one single event jotted down in one moment of time, is called punctiliar action.  I call the use of the aorist tense, “punctuation in time.”

The present tense describes action which is presently and continuously occurring in the here and now i.e.; “at this very moment.”
